An Overview of Metal Polishing - Most often, metal polishing is wanted for appearance and for clean-room situations. It's among the most prominent processes for its utility in intensifying the original attractiveness of the items, for example, motor bike parts, vehicle parts or cookware. Furthermore, various clean-rooms should have a lustrous finish so as to reduce the permeability of the components which will cause dirt to collect and contaminate. A superb example of this application might be in a vacuum chamber.

There are certainly lots of different ways to finish metal, and we will look at a number of the processes required. Metals may be burnished chemically, electromechanically, using specialized buffing machines, or even by hand. A polishing compound or paste is frequently used, which could incorporate dolomite, aluminum oxide, tripoli, chromium oxide, limestone, chalk, or iron oxide.

Polishing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, comparatively high viscosity, and hardness is among the most time intensive. Having said that, things produced from non-ferrous metals tend to be amenable to finishing, mainly because these need the lowest number of procedures.

A reduced pad speed must be used if a premium quality mirror finish is requested. Polishing buffs smeared in compound will be appreciably impacted by the forces on the surface of the finishing pad. The concentration of the surface pressure might be raised to a precise range, but further overreaching the ideal measure of force not just cuts down on the quality of treatment, but additionally can degrade performance, could potentially cause wear to the component, and there's also an evident overheating of the items being worked on, thanks to friction. When you are using thinner pieces, it will be raised heat (and a subsequent flexibility of the metal) which can cause parts to twist, buckle or distort. In most cases, it requires an experienced polisher to add in all of these variables to both avoid damage to the workpiece and to do the project correctly. In order to substantially improve the quality of the completed surface, the finishing action needs to be implemented with much less vigour and not a large amount of force so as to in time produce a surface without scratches or marks brought about by the finishing process, subsequently ending up with a gleaming mirror finish.
